Southwest Wisconsin Technical College, also referred to as Southwest Tech or SWTC, is located in Fennimore, Wisconsin, United States. It was founded in the year 1965 by Chapter 292, Laws of Wisconsin. SWTC began conducting classes in 1967. Students are offered degrees and certificate programs in various areas of study including dairy herd management, network communications specialist, respiratory care, marketing, and business administration. Online courses are also available to outstation students.
Southwest Tech's students participate in various sports such as volleyball, kickball, basketball, and softball. The college is home to several student clubs and organizations including the Business Professionals of America, Phi Theta Kappa, Child Care Club, Culinary Management Society, and Health Occupations Students of America (HOSA).
Southwest Wisconsin Technical College is found in Fennimore, WI. Fennimore is a rural area. The school is a public institution. Students can earn degrees up to and including the Associate's degree at Southwest Wisconsin Technical College.
The range of program offerings available from the school is especially impressive compared to its number of students. Southwest Wisconsin Technical College is known for its programs in agricultural science and management and nursing and emergency medicine.
The school accepts all qualified applicants under its open-admission rules. Many applicants are from out of state, an indication of the quality or special character of the school.
The school maintains a faculty/student ratio (full-time) which is better than most colleges. Southwest Wisconsin Technical College has a tenure system for senior faculty.
Students numbered 2,549 in 2007 at the school. A large number of students at Southwest Wisconsin Technical College are 40 years old or older.
The school offers dorm rooms to a higher percentage of its students than do most colleges.
The school reports its educational mission is:
"Southwest Wisconsin Technical College provides lifelong learning opportunities with an individualized focus for students and communities."

Number of programs and degrees for Southwest Wisconsin Technical College in 2007:
| Degree Level | Total Awarded | Number of Programs |
|---|---|---|
| Award of less than 1 academic year | 299 | 9 |
| Award of at least 1 but less than 2 academic years | 185 | 15 |
| Associate's degree | 166 | 18 |
| Award of at least 2 but less than 4 academic years | 23 | 2 |

Expenses and Financial Aid:
| Expense | Amount |
|---|---|
| In-state tuition and fees | $ 3,032 |
| Out-of-state tuition and fees | $ 17,226 |
| Room and board | $ 5,674 |
| Room charge | $ 2,850 |
| Books and supplies | $ 1,056 |
| Other expenses | $ 2,592 |
